The world of Franche-Comté tennis is in mourning. Alain André died on Tuesday, May 31 on the finish of the afternoon, on the age of 63 after lengthy months of preventing towards sickness.
Ranked 0 at his finest stage, he appreciated to recall with a sure mischievousness that he was then “the biggest 0 in France”. Which was not made to displease him when it was a query, in a match, of gaining his weight in wine or in… oysters!
Listed among the many finest Franche-Comté gamers within the late Seventies and early Eighties, member of the French college staff, Alain André had performed for Racing Club Franc-Comtois, Besançon RC, Champagnole, TG Besançon, Fontain and was just lately fired at TC Roulans Pouligney-Lusans.
With Roulans, he appeared once more throughout the staff championships throughout the month of May. Irrefutable proof of his love of the sport and his unfailing ardour for tennis born throughout his earliest childhood, when his father, goalkeeper of the RCFC, was particularly accountable for the upkeep of the clay courts of the membership of rue de Trépillot. .
A tennis trainer, he had just lately labored in Foncine-le-Haut, Roulans, Grandfontaine, Baume-les-Dames, Clairvaux-les-Lacs. But he had additionally taken different paths all through his skilled profession. Qualified by some as a “man of a thousand trades”, Alain André had held a industrial place at Lacoste, industrial director at Tretorn or promotion director at Penn, manufacturers associated to the little yellow ball. And if he had typically left the tennis world professionally, his ardour had by no means waned…
